cmd无法启动MySQL服务
详细原因分析与解决方法
1、权限不足
管理员权限不足
解决方案:以管理员身份运行cmd再次输入命令。
2、服务名称不正确
MySQL服务器名称错误
解决方案:在services.msc中找到正确的服务名称并启动。
3、环境变量未配置
MySQL环境变量未配置
解决方案:在系统环境变量中添加MySQL安装路径中的bin目录地址。
4、配置文件错误
my.ini或my.cnf文件配置错误
解决方案:检查配置文件,确保路径、端口和环境变量设置正确无误。
5、目录访问问题
数据库数据文件位置不正确或无访问权限
解决方案:确保数据库数据文件在预期位置,且当前用户有访问权限。
6、防火墙阻止
防火墙规则阻止MySQL连接请求
解决方案:检查防火墙规则,确保没有阻止MySQL的连接请求。
7、服务未安装或已停止
MySQL服务未安装或已手动关闭
解决方案:检查服务是否已正确安装并确认mysqld服务是否正在运行。
8、端口占用
MySQL默认端口3306被其他进程占用
解决方案:查看data下的.err文件,使用netstat -ano命令找到占用端口的PID,并在任务管理器中结束该进程。
以上就是关于“cmdmysql无法启动”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!
文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/49200.html<